We are now looking for a Senior Hardware Security Architect!
NVIDIA is seeking an experienced Hardware Security Architect to architect, design, and validate provisioning of cryptographic keys and certificates for its core GPU products. You are expected to take a strong, hands-on approach to ensuring secure development and engineering practices across multiple internal teams by leading by example. Persons in this role will help reduce risk, threats, and vulnerabilities with a focus on cryptographic key and certificate provisioning; including considerations key and certificate design as well as how they will be securely provisioned at scale.
What you'll be doing:
Collaborate between multiple business units and development groups to enable robust, secure key and certificate provisioning from design to implementation in multiple products.
Design, improve, and review manufacturing flows for key and certificate provisioning.
Perform security reviews of protocols, firmware, and hardware designs that utilized cryptographic keys and certificates, and assist others to ensure security and manufacturability of our products.
Recommend best practices for secure service development driving continuous improvement in the engineering organization. Including mentoring, developing and delivering training materials, producing frameworks to reduce best practice patterns to application for use in production efforts.
Define architectural and micro-architectural details for features that improve security and manufacturability of our GPUs.
Drive implementation and verification of hardware features that improve security and manufacturability of our GPUs.
What we need to see:
A Master’s degree or equivalent experience in Computer Engineering, Computer Science, Electrical Engineering.
5+ years of relevant Software or hardware development experience with a focus and interest in security or cryptography.
Functional understanding of cryptography and digital certificates.
Proficiency in programming and scripting languages, such as: Perl, Python, C, rust, and Make. Comfort working in command-line environments such as: Linux/WSL/Terminal, DOS/powershell, etc.
Strong organization and communication skills are required along with the ability to work in a dynamic product oriented team.
Background familiarity with manufacturing threats and mitigations in a global semiconductor & computer system contract manufacturing environment
Experience with one or more of the following:
HW level applications of cryptography; secure boot, key management, Device identity etc.
HSM operations
Certificate issuance, X509, etc.
Chip ATE test infrastructure and system/board manufacturing environments
post-Quantum cryptographic algorithms& standards.
Threat modeling, particularly in the context of dynamic manufacturing environments
Ways to stand out from the crowd:
Experience with functional and Security testing ( fuzzing, negative testing, etc), test plan development, and working across teams to drive pre-si, post-si, and system level testing
Experience with HW architecture, microarchitecture, design, and verification, Verilog RTL coding, etc. especially in the security context.
